Subject: Upcoming DR drill — Dedupewell walkthrough

Welcome, everyone. Next Tuesday's disaster-recovery drill exercises Dedupewell, our on-call alert deduplicator. We will deliberately fail its primary node and confirm that duplicate pages are still suppressed during failover. Please observe only — do not acknowledge drill alerts. If the standby fails to promote, we restore from the encrypted state archive, which requires the recovery passphrase noted immediately below.

unlock words, fajog-yawep: ralael-istath

Q: Uploaded text files show garbled characters — what now? A: The Textrill ingest service sniffs encoding via byte-order marks, then falls back to statistical detection. If detection fails, the file lands in the quarantine bucket. To unlock quarantine tooling you need the on-call vault. Enter the recovery passphrase shown on the next line.

strongbox words: druvan-lamys-eliius-jorax-istox-soreth-ulays-gilix-ralix-oliiel-norwyn-casvan-praius

## Deployment

BillGrinder worker uses blue-green. Two stacks, `indigo` and `jade`, behind the Fenwick router. Deploy to the idle stack, run the smoke suite, flip the router weight, keep the old stack warm for 30 minutes, then scale it to zero. Never flip mid-invoice-run; check the batch lock first. Rollback is a single weight flip. Each stack reads the shared settings below.

config for bahop-baduf:
[kasion]
team = lamath
access_code = ac_d807e5
host = kasion.paliqcloud.corp
port = 4000
owner = julix.tamvan
peer = frair.qorvelsoft.local

Attendees: finance leadership. Chair: operations director.

1. Q3 forecast reviewed; net inflow tracking 5% above plan.
2. Receivables ageing improved; two overdue accounts escalated.
3. Capex deferral on the Hollowbeck fit-out confirmed — saves headroom.
4. FX exposure minimal; no hedging action required this quarter.
5. Forecast model to be refreshed fortnightly through year-end.

Actions assigned; next review in four weeks. The confidential note on business plans appears immediately below.

management briefing: The board signed off on a budget of $44.2 million for Project Fenwyn. The renewal with Holdorox Group closes at $41.6 million a year, 23 percent above the last contract.